This special market features beautiful handicrafts of stunning workmanship from all over the world. The volunteer participants and vendors represent non-governmental organizations based in Edmonton. The handicrafts are bought at fair prices that are set by the global artisans and the monies raised support the on-going health, education and development projects of the various non-profit and charitable groups.
